Coburn House

Back Bay, Boston · 402 Marlborough ST

Coburn House in Back Bay, Boston has 18 recorded condominium sales dating back to 2000, a median sale price of $908K and an average of $953 per square foot. Every figure below is drawn from recorded deeds — not listings, not estimates.

Coburn House is one of 428 condo buildings CURVE covers in Back Bay, where the median recorded price is $769 per square foot. By that measure it ranks #160 of 425 in the neighborhood.

About this record

Where does this data come from?

Every sale shown is a deed recorded with the Boston registry — the legal record of the transaction, not a listing or an estimate. CURVE assembles, verifies and reconciles each one to the building and the unit.

How many sales are in Coburn House?

18 recorded sales, going back to 2000, of which 14 are resales. This page shows the 10 most recent; members see all of them.

What has Coburn House done over time?

Resales in the building have changed hands at an average of +28.9% against their prior recorded price, after an average hold of 6.1 years.
